Type
ORACLE
Validation date
2024-11-11 02:21: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01531,
    "usd": 0.01641
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000146896BAC3CE0D32CE1ED7474B50C8D9BCF2BF0050C6E6264F5F556AA890EBA96

Previous signature

F767EC0CE209A7C1C20D6C9AFD46374665818E40D10072B1621F390401DDB6C1AA321A59A98E553927BAB0446850AA7FEB58B9A2F8398B3D07468DAFDE6CA601

Origin signature

3046022100B672C1D0788C3038259E156867DEB583DE7CAC78F0DEF573B7704FE79DD275D102210088A13E1B09F6271347A7861E842D78622E0D4AD91897EDD4B3C137051BB3EE82

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

00B31FD25FCCE38BDDC7B6A7C77A215072E6F1A61C4041F14A52377F106D9C086B

Coordinator signature

310A9169E8A602D9A7ECF9186F3E316243E835E1A0A7851F15C8C2FC1FD7843DD4FEF6AFB49103DE00EB171036D76F91FC3A430630DB472CED0D80E1A3258B0C

Validator #1 public key

00013D16BDF02C72DB6831A1EB14200C6D5427B4303351645BDFFC9B132DFE3A53FC

Validator #1 signature

D87A73A417F8F6FF77992D8F6B25F3ADF16686EEFA9494341C795B90CDBDE2B6DC1F536D4454424F8A78589EB08D608418F1293B52388DC8FB9A1CA4B7A6E00A

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

FBA4F616B6AB6B1F6E133E51AA367A69E153D7AB005AA2A84AAA25756BACFDCD239B80740010B18E6BF0ABEA1CFF63BECDEA18D8A43015D3FB74A86D58782F04